English
Language : 

MC68HC05K0 Datasheet, PDF (93/154 Pages) Freescale Semiconductor, Inc – HCMOS Microcontroller Unit
Freescale Semiconductor, Inc.
Technical Data — MC68HC05K0 • MC68HC05K1
Section 10. Instruction Set
10.1 Contents
10.2 Introduction .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.94
10.3 Addressing Modes .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.94
10.3.1 Inherent .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.95
10.3.2 Immediate.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.95
10.3.3 Direct .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.95
10.3.4 Extended .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.95
10.3.5 Indexed, No Offset .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.96
10.3.6 Indexed, 8-Bit Offset. .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.96
10.3.7 Indexed, 16-Bit Offset. . . . . . . . . . . . . . . . . . . . . . . . . . . . . .96
10.3.8 Relative .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.97
10.4 Instruction Types .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.97
10.4.1 Register/Memory Instructions. . . . . . . . . . . . . . . . . . . . . . . .98
10.4.2 Read-Modify-Write Instructions . . . . . . . . . . . . . . . . . . . . . .99
10.4.3 Jump/Branch Instructions. . . . . . . . . . . . . . . . . . . . . . . . . .100
10.4.4 Bit Manipulation Instructions . . . . . . . . . . . . . . . . . . . . . . .102
10.4.5 Control Instructions .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.103
10.5 Instruction Set Summary . . . . . . . . . . . . . . . . . . . . . . . . . . . .104
10.6 Opcode Map .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. . .109
MC68HC05K0 • MC68HC05K1 — Rev. 2.0
Instruction Set
For More Information On This Product,
Go to: www.freescale.com
Technical Data